The Geneva Motor Show runs from March 4th to the 16th, and Toyota promises to have a few exciting new vehicles to check out. So let’s take a peek at them now.

One is the Toyota IQ Mini.

Toyota IQ Mini

Toyota recently announced that the Geneva Motor Show will have a production ready IQ Mini, to be built starting late this year! I see this as Toyota quickly adapting to the changing desires of car buyers. While large SUV’s used to be the rave, and crossovers are still popular, there has been a growing demand for small cars. That on top of Smart’s introduction to the U.S. market, means more competition. If Toyota is to have a piece of the “tiny” car market, the IQ Mini looks like a worthy introduction into it.

And because crossovers are still popular, there’s the Urban Cruiser Crossover:

Toyota Urban Cruiser Crossover

The Urban Cruiser is a small SUV concept that will debut at the Geneva Motor Show.  This will apparently make it to the European market, and Toyota is calling it a small and environmentally friendly SUV. It’s built on the Scion xD. No word on a release in the states, but the vehicle looks promising.
